大女儿今年高中毕业升入大学。在加拿大上大学,无需“千军万马过独木桥”地经历高考的洗礼,但是,为了上大学,孩子们并不轻松。
早在就读八年级时,因为面临小学毕业升高中,学校老师在一开学就通知家长和学生要开始为升入高中做准备,学校安排参观本地高中校园,介绍高中教学与小学教学的异同,还特别提醒大家,要尽早选定将来报读的大学和专业,以便安排好高中阶段所选学的相应课程。从此,家长和学生便开始时刻关注并准备升大学这件人生大事。
在安省,4年高中,需要完成30个学分,其中包括18门必修课和12门选修课,还要完成40个小时的义工工作,并通过10年级英语读写测验,方可达到高中毕业要求。
报读大学时,需要6门12年级课程的平均分数,其中英语成绩是各个专业都需要的,其它5门课程则根据所报读专业不同而有不同要求,除此之外,就是选择分数最高的科目成绩。学科成绩的分数并不是以一两次考试成绩得出的,学生平时的学习表现,比如大小测验、作业、专题研习、以及课堂参与程度等等,占很大比例。所以,学生一时一刻都不能放松自己的学习。而要了解不同大学不同专业的入学要求,除了上网查看,还有每年9月下旬在多伦多会议中心的Ontario Universities’ Fair,学生家长可以前去面对面地与多间大学的招生老师和学生代表交谈,了解专业设置、课余活动和校园生活等等。
大女儿11年级和12年级时,我们都去了这个资讯展。也还和她一起亲自去过几所大学参观,事先在网上预订时间,届时有专门老师和学生带领并讲解。这样的参观,还让我们得知各个学校对6门平均分数在85或者90分以上的学生授予1000-2000元不等的奖学金。而且,入学以后,如果每年学习成绩都达到一定分数,仍然享受相应的奖学金。这让孩子们十分惊讶:原来好分数不仅能让我们上大学,还能挣钱!尤其对当时正在上7年级的小女儿是个极大激励,姑且算是意外收获吧!此外,安省有个Ontario Student Assistance Program(简称OSAP),学生需自行上网注册,然后,根据家庭收入申请减免30%学费或无息贷款。
大女儿因喜好音乐,最初想报读音乐教育专业。查看几所大学的入学要求,除了英语成绩以外,还要求乐器达到皇家音乐学院(RCM)的第8或者第9第10级,而她早已超过这个标准,9年级时即通过最高级表演级并获取毕业证书,当时正在学的小提琴也已经通过第10级开始了表演级的学习,再加上她多年参与乐队、合唱团,还在小学校做过半年音乐老师实习和夏令营音乐老师助理工作。所以,每个学期选课时,她都不必为自己将来报读大学专业而特别选学什么科目,而是凭自己兴趣而定。
学教育做老师是个很不错的选择,也是尊重孩子的兴趣爱好。但是,我个人总是希望她还能在音乐之外的学科有更广泛的了解和深入的学习。因为她的记忆力很好,她曾采纳我的建议,选学过一学期的法律课,结果,她兴趣不大,学了一个学期就不再选这门课了。她的数学一直不错,我们提醒她将来无论做什么工作,学好数学都会能帮助一个人成为做事清晰有条理的人。所以,她在高中的4年里,我们建议她每年都选学数学,甚至还利用11年级暑假把12年级安排不下的一门数学课学完。
12年级那年的11月中旬,每个报读大学的学生从学校那里得到各自的网上申请大学的密码。12月初,大女儿在网上申报了4所大学的一共7个专业,前面3个专业不用付费,从第4个开始,每报一个专业都需要付费60元。除了报她一直中意的音乐教育,还在我们的引导下报了计算机专业,希望学些目前信息时代各行各业都需要的技术。这样,将来无论做什么都会得心应手。而选择12月初申请,是考虑到通常学校在收到申请后,约用两周时间考察学习成绩等等,然后回复申请人,问一些相关的问题,希望对申请人了解更多。
这时,除了学习成绩之外,学生所参加的各项活动,特别是能力的培养,就显出其重要性了。因为在相同学习分数的情况下,一个以百分之百的时间和精力学习的人,和拿出一部分时间和精力,服务他人奉献社会和锻炼自己各方面能力的人是不同的。显而易见,后者把自己所学技能服务社会,也更具备组织工作能力,而更容易被大学录取。这样的全面介绍自己的写作,对于正在读高中12年级的学生来说,放在圣诞假期里做比较更有时间和精力,因为此时没有学校课业和其它活动。
1月份,新年过后不久,除了滑铁卢大学的计算机专业外,其它包括多伦多大学的计算机专业6个的专业都陆续来了录取通知,音乐教育专业也通知去面试乐器。大女儿一边等着滑铁卢大学的消息,一边考虑着自己到底是选读音乐教育还是计算机专业。她在我们的开导下,很快就想清楚:还是选择一门以前自己没接触过的学科,来丰富自己的人生。
从毕业后的就业角度考虑,滑铁卢的计算机专业有Co-Op课程,众所周知,这无疑会为学生毕业后的工作打下很好基础。大学专业的确定最后截止日期是6月2日。一直到5月中旬,滑铁卢大学来了通知,但是,录取的专业不是她所报的计算机专业,而是环境系的Geomatics专业,信中说明今年报读滑铁卢大学计算机专业的学生多达3400多人,而这个Geomatics专业是目前发展较快的一个比较新的一个学科,并不为很多人所熟知。
这是一门什么专业呢?上网查看得知:中文直译为“测绘,也被称为地理空间技术和地理信息工程,或地球数学工程。”再查看英文关于这个专业和所从事的的工作解释:主要学习数学、地理和电脑知识,将来的工作主要有城市规划、卫星导航定位、天气预报、以及能源资源分布分配等等。
滑铁卢大学的网站上还有一段一位这个专业的女学生的视频,她在入读大学时,也是从她所报的专业转到这个专业来的,几年读下来,逐渐喜欢了这个学科。尤其是实习(Co-Op),让她有机会实际接触这个专业所从事的工作。我们在多大和滑铁卢之间反复对比权衡,大女儿最终决定接受滑铁卢的录取,认为这个专业要比单纯的计算机专业更实际更实用。
除此之外,学校的邮件和通过网络的线上直播,给学生详细讲解说明新生如何报到注册以及每个学期的选课,还有大学具体的学习和生活等等。突然有一天接到来自滑铁卢大学环境系的一份信,全面考察过新生的学习和社会活动之后,决定授予两位同学每人一笔奖学金,大女儿就是其中之一。加上之前学校授予的90分以上的奖学金,让我们再一次体会到“好分数不仅可以当钱使,而且,自己的任何努力都会有回报的。”
写这篇文章的时候,大学已经开学一个多月了,大女儿很快就适应了新的学习和生活,这当然得益于过去几年在家时的熏陶。她对所学课程也是充满信心,并在几次测验中取得满意的成绩。滑铁卢大学距离我家开车将近两个小时,比多伦多大学的半个多小时车程远了很多。不少人为此疑惑:为什么不选多大而去那么远?
但是,从我们的经历来说,从孩子的成长来看,大学是人生的一个新的里程碑,这期间离开家一段时间,自己去安排学习和生活,可以更好地锻炼独立生活的能力,孩子有了自己成长的空间,也就增加了自己的责任感和信心,这是十分必要的。
大女儿最终选择就读的专业虽不是她喜爱和擅长的音乐,但她积极报考并顺利进入了学校的乐队,每周都有排练,也在老校友返校与新生聚会时登台演奏,把音乐作为自己课余生活的一部分,并继续用自己学到的知识和技能服务他人奉献社会。
虽然在加拿大上大学和中国上大学在形式上不尽相同,但是,整个准备过程都是对自己能力的锻炼,同时也要具备相当的知识水平。(多伦多加华月子中心为您转载)

</a> Handling the seedlings in microgravity was a step towards the space stationâs Vegetable Production System (Veggie) facility, where the crew will be able to grow more robust plants suitable for consumption, such as lettuce and tomatoes. The goal for this facility is to provide the crew with a fresh, nutritious and safe source of food for long duration exploration. Growing plants in space can also support relaxation and recreation. Veggie delivers nutrients and lighting to crops, while using the cabin environment for carbon dioxide to promote growth and temperature control. âIf we are going to go to Mars, we are not going to be able to bring everything we need to eat,” points out Coleman. “This is why itâs important to understand how to grow food in space.â

</a> For starters, it looks set to be the Sebastian Vettel of tablet typing. It's thinner and lighter than its predecessor â a sliver at 2.75mm and weighing just 185g â and now boasts 1092 touch sensors inside compared to the original Touch Cover's 80 (one under each key). And that means the Touch Cover 2 is cleverer than you. When you rest your hands on the pressure sensitive keyboard between words or your finger bounces off a key after you press it, Microsoft's new genius keyboard knows that you're not pressing hard or long enough to strike a key. Microsoft say the tactile feedback in our fingers isn't fast enough to tell we're even grazing a key but the Touch Cover 2 knows.
